Foundry ServerIron Course Details

Combined ServerIron Training (TRNG-0242)

This course combines the Introduction to Web Switching and Load Balancing ( TRNG-0202 ) and the Techniques in Advanced Server Load Balancing ( TRNG-0240 ) courses. It includes a comprehensive study of layer 4 through layer 7 features of Foundry Networks ServerIron products. Lecture topics are supported with real world labs.

Course Content

The TRNG-202 course is a comprehensive study of the layer 4 through 7 features of Foundry Networks ServerIron Products. The student gains hands on experience in configuration of typical installations with the ServerIron product. Lecture topics are supported with real world labs involving: Source NAT, Direct Server Return, Active-Active Server Load Balancing, Firewall Load Balancing (FWLB), Global Server Load Balancing (GSLB).

Course Objectives

After completing this course, the student will be able to:

  • Identify where Foundry ServerIron Products are used in a Typical Data Network
  • Configure ServerIrons in Layer 4 through 7 applications
  • Incorporate fault tolerance and high availability at:
    • The local level with multiple servers that failover
    • The public address level with Multiple Virtual IP addresses (VIPs) that failover
    • The global level with multiple business sites that failover.
  • Redirect content to cache servers without configuring a browser proxy
  • Configure Firewall Load Balancing (FWLB)
  • Implement Policy Based Switching keying on SSL ID, cookie, or URL parsing

Course Content

The TRNG-0240 course is an in-depth study of server load balancing using Foundry Networks' ServerIron products. The course focuses in on advanced techniques of implementing Server Load Balancing (SLB) in a variety of network topologies. It includes an intense study of SLB theory of operations, configuration, network design and troubleshooting. The course is labs (hands-on) intensive and as result is fast moving. Key topics include but are not limited to; Load Balancing, Global Server Load Balancing, Transparent Cache Switching and Layer 7 switching.

Course Objectives
   After completing this course, the student will be able to:

  • Identify key SLB techniques available using the Foundry Networks ServerIron
  • Implement advanced designs and configurations in Server Load Balancing
  • Implement advanced SLB, Health Checks and Layer 7 switching features on the Foundry ServerIron products
  • Tune the Foundry Networks SLB implementation for fast Active-Active failover
  • Determine the appropriate SLB design for a given network requirement
  • Interconnect Foundry L2/L3 Switch Routers with the Foundry L4-7 SeverIron based on a network design
  • Troubleshoot the in class design implementations using the CLI show commands
